Deutz-Allis 7110 vs New Holland 8030
Side-by-side specs comparison
Verdict by the numbers
- The Deutz-Allis 7110 and the New Holland 8030 deliver the same power: 122 HP.
- The New Holland 8030 is the more recent model: production started in 2007, versus 1986 for the Deutz-Allis 7110.
- The Deutz-Allis 7110 offers a higher rear lift capacity: 5200 kg versus 3949 kg.
Full specs comparison
| Deutz-Allis 7110 | New Holland 8030 | |
|---|---|---|
| Power | 122 HP | 122 HP |
| Production years | 1986–1990 | 2007–2017 |
| Fuel | Diesel | Diesel |
| Cylinders | 6 | 4 |
| Displacement | 6.1 L | 4.5 L |
| Weight | — | 4 510 kg |
| Drive | 2WD or 4WD | 4WD |
| Transmission | Synchronized | — |
| Gears (fwd/rev) | 15 / 5 | 16 / 4 |
| Rear lift capacity | 5 200 kg | 3 949 kg |
| Wheelbase | 268 cm | 252 cm |
| Length | — | 411 cm |
